Automated testing method for distributed information system interface

A technology of automated testing and interface testing, applied in the direction of software testing/debugging, to achieve the effect of simplifying work, reducing workload and improving work efficiency

Inactive Publication Date: 2013-03-27
BEIHANG UNIV
View PDF3 Cites 0 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

[0014] Aiming at the current lack of automatic testing of distributed information system software interfaces, the present invention proposes a distributed information system interface automatic testing method to improve the efficiency of distributed information system software interface testing

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Automated testing method for distributed information system interface
  • Automated testing method for distributed information system interface
  • Automated testing method for distributed information system interface

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0037] The present invention will be further described in detail below in conjunction with the accompanying drawings.

[0038] The present invention aims at the automatic testing method of software interface of distributed information system, such as figure 1 As shown, it specifically includes the following steps:

[0039] Step 1. The automated test control terminal parses the interface test case file, obtains the interface test case information, and verifies whether the prerequisites for the execution of the interface test case meet the execution conditions, if it is satisfied, execute the next step, otherwise, the execution of the interface test case ends . The automated test control terminal is the automated test control terminal software deployed in a host independent of the system under test, used to parse the interface test case file, verify whether the interface test case can be executed, and send the test case to the test case during the execution of the interface test case...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

PUM

No PUM Login to view more

Abstract

The invention discloses an automated testing method for a distributed information system interface, which relates to the field of automatic testing of software. The method comprises the following steps of: allocating an automated testing control end in a host machine independent from a tested system, and allocating a agent in a tested host machine; parsing a test case file by the automated testing control end, and checking whether the test case can be executed, if so, transmitting a testing message to the agent in the tested host machine; parsing the testing message by the agent and monitoring a message transmitted by the tested host machine, and if a first message in the test case is a event trigger, calling an automated testing tool by the agent to execute testing scripts transmitted by the automated testing control end. In the testing process, the agent monitors the message in real time and forwards the message to the automated testing control end, and finally, the control end parses the received message, outputs verification result and generates a test report. With the automated testing method for the distributed information system interface, the testing efficiency for software interfaces of the distributed information system is improved, and work of testers is simplified.

Description

Technical field [0001] The invention relates to the field of software automated testing, and is applied to the automated testing of software interfaces of distributed information systems. Background technique [0002] A distributed information system is generally composed of multiple sub-systems, and the computer equipment of each sub-system forms a local Ethernet with the network as a link. Each sub-system forms a distributed information system based on the Ethernet hardware topological structure, and cooperates with each other to realize all task functions. There are multiple software configuration items running in the sub-system, and the message communication between each software configuration item is realized by the sending and receiving of message messages. The correctness of the interface between the sub-systems plays an important role in the normal operation of the distributed information system. Important role. [0003] Automated testing is the current development direct...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

Application Information

Patent Timeline
no application Login to view more
Patent Type & Authority Patents(China)
IPC IPC(8): G06F11/36
Inventor 尹杰储大为余丹叶钢张强王志超马世龙
Owner BEIHANG UNIV
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products